This is a Hong Kong horror flick with an A-list cast. However, even the popularity in the cast of characters couldn't redeem for this low budget, cheesy and boring of a film.
The premises on this flick is set on at a house, which character May Chan's claimed from her sister. However, once moved in, she finds out that it is haunted.
There is really no plot to the film - just generic haunted house fair with an attempt at humor mixed in. However, with no substance in the acting, storytelling and atmosphere, this film really stinks. It's definitely OK to pass on this.

Decent film. Not so much horror as comedy. Worth a watch every so often, for me anyways. It's just very interesting. The comedy is very strange and some of the acting isn't done very well.
This movie is in no way scary. And the effects are not done very well. There is one scene that is done exceptionally with regards to special effects.
Maybe this movie is better if you understand Cantonese, which I don't, since the English subtitles are not perfect in any way.
My dad's work received this DVD randomly. I'm guessing it made it to the wrong address. They gave it to my dad because "he's Asian." I do enjoy many HK films and this one is worth keeping, especially since I got it for free.
